OnAP brings together mezzo-soprano Axelle Saint-Cirel and narrator Adama Diop for an evening dedicated to two African-American icons of freedom.
This program echoes the words of Martin Luther King and Josephine Baker.
Accompanied by a video installation by Pierre Martin-Oriol, the OnAP explores this legacy through orchestrations by Johan Farjot and a contemporary score performed by the Consortium Créatif.
